What tool would an administrator use to test connectivity of a server in the cloud?

ping

Using a tool like ping is a fundamental way for an administrator to test the connectivity of a server in the cloud. The ping command sends ICMP (Internet Control Message Protocol) echo requests to the target server and waits for a response. This helps to determine if the server is reachable over the network and assesses the round-trip time for messages sent and received. It effectively verifies whether there is network connectivity between the administrator's machine and the remote server, which is crucial for troubleshooting connectivity issues.

The other tools serve different purposes that don't directly involve testing connectivity. For instance, FTP is primarily used for transferring files between computers over the network, not for checking if a server is reachable. Nslookup is a network utility used to query Domain Name System (DNS) records but does not directly test connectivity. Lastly, netstat is a command-line tool that displays network connections, routing tables, and interface statistics, but it does not assess the ability to reach a specific server.
